Position Profile

Weaver is seeking talented professionals to join our growing Energy Compliance Services (ECS) team. Weaver’s ECS practice is dedicated to helping businesses navigate compliance with evolving regulations, including regulations governed by the U.S. Environmental Protection Agency and the California Air Resources Board, as well as other various states and provinces. Many of the environmental programs we focus on within our ECS practice are rooted in managing the human impact on the environment, reducing greenhouse gas emissions and increasing sustainability. We have substantial expertise and experience with transportation fuel regulations, including petroleum-based fuels as well as renewable fuels.

The ECS Regulatory Consulting Services Manager will be responsible for developing expertise in laws and regulations related to various low carbon fuels programs and/or voluntary greenhouse gas emission reduction programs. They will primarily lead life cycle analysis and modeling engagements related to federal and state low‑carbon fuel programs, act as a subject matter expert on regulatory compliance and technical interpretation and collaborate with audit and advisory teams delivering limited and reasonable assurance over greenhouse gas emissions and climate‑related disclosures. They will supervise activity of the team and review all deliverables for completeness, accuracy, and technical proficiency. They will direct others in engagement planning activities such as time budgets, required documentation, procedure design, and risk identification. They will manage existing business of at least $500,000 and work on business development activities, including internal and external marketing. The Manager will work closely with leadership in a physical office setting (Houston, Austin, or San Diego) or remotely from our Virtual Office to execute plans effectively. Generally, after the first year with Weaver, the Manager will be assigned a team of direct reports.

What you need to know about the Colorado Tech Scene

With a business-friendly climate and research universities like CU Boulder and Colorado State, Colorado has made a name for itself as a startup ecosystem. The state boasts a skilled workforce and high quality of life thanks to its affordable housing, vibrant cultural scene and unparalleled opportunities for outdoor recreation. Colorado is also home to the National Renewable Energy Laboratory, helping cement its status as a hub for renewable energy innovation.

Key Facts About Colorado Tech

  • Number of Tech Workers: 260,000; 8.5% of overall workforce (2024 CompTIA survey)
  • Major Tech Employers: Lockheed Martin, Century Link, Comcast, BAE Systems, Level 3
  • Key Industries: Software, artificial intelligence, aerospace, e-commerce, fintech, healthtech
  • Funding Landscape: $4.9 billion in VC funding in 2024 (Pitchbook)
  • Notable Investors: Access Venture Partners, Ridgeline Ventures, Techstars, Blackhorn Ventures
  • Research Centers and Universities: Colorado School of Mines, University of Colorado Boulder, University of Denver, Colorado State University, Mesa Laboratory, Space Science Institute, National Center for Atmospheric Research, National Renewable Energy Laboratory, Gottlieb Institute
